Llama

Sometimes called "Woolly". These Llamas have heavy coats and also have lots of fringe wool on the head and whose legs are woolly right down toward the ankles. Grass is the staple diet of llamas although they will nibble on fresh hedge and tree shoots etc. They will not stay to strip a tree as goats might, however. They are relatively resistant to most deseases and are a gentle, intelligent and very trainable species. Many thanks to Llama Basics.
